A New Home, A New Kind of Weird
Our story begins with young Lewis Barnavelt, an orphan who moves in with his eccentric Uncle Jonathan after losing his parents. Imagine leaving your ordinary life behind and ending up in a creaky old mansion filled with ticking clocks and… well, secrets.
This isn't your average fixer-upper! The house itself is practically a character, filled with strange noises and hidden passages. It's a place where anything can happen, and often does.
Uncle Jonathan: Magician or Madman?
Jonathan Barnavelt, played by Jack Black, is not your typical uncle. He’s a warlock, though not a particularly *good* one! He's more of a bumbling magician with a heart of gold.
He walks around in a kimono, blasts random objects with magic, and spends his nights trying to find the mysterious clock hidden within the house’s walls. It's all very dramatic (and hilarious!).
Uncle Jonathan isn't alone in his magical mishaps. He's joined by his best friend and neighbor, Florence Zimmerman, played by the amazing Cate Blanchett.
Florence: Sass and Spells
Florence is a powerful witch with a sharp wit and a tragic past. She and Jonathan have a playful, bickering relationship that provides much of the movie’s humor.
She's the kind of friend who will insult you to your face but defend you fiercely behind your back. She also has a penchant for snappy comebacks and using her magic for practical jokes.
The Clock's Dark Secret
The clock isn't just some antique timepiece; it was created by a dark wizard named Isaac Izard (played by Kyle MacLachlan), and his equally sinister wife, Selena. It's designed to slowly rewind time and plunge the world into chaos.
Lewis, Jonathan, and Florence must find the clock and stop it before it’s too late. Talk about a stressful housewarming gift!
More Than Just Magic Tricks
Beneath the spells and spooky shenanigans, The House With a Clock in Its Walls is a story about finding your place in the world. Lewis starts as an outsider, struggling to fit in at school and feeling lost after the loss of his parents.
Through his adventures with Jonathan and Florence, he learns to embrace his own unique qualities and discovers the true meaning of family. It’s heartwarming to see him come into his own and find his inner strength.
“You have to choose to be brave, Lewis.” – Florence Zimmerman
The movie also emphasizes the importance of believing in yourself, even when things get scary. Lewis has to learn to trust his instincts and use his own budding magical abilities to help save the day.
